SSL和TLS是兩個(gè)網(wǎng)站安全協(xié)議,它們可以保護(hù)用戶數(shù)據(jù)的機(jī)密性和完整性。雖然二者都是用于數(shù)據(jù)加密,但兩者還是有區(qū)別的。
SSL(安全套接層)是最初被廣泛使用的安全協(xié)議。它為客戶端和服務(wù)器之間的通信提供了加密支持。SSL 3.0 是第一個(gè)被廣泛采用的版本,由Netscape推出。但隨著時(shí)間的推移,SSL 3.0 被發(fā)現(xiàn)存在諸多漏洞,并且無法處理新的加密標(biāo)準(zhǔn)。因此,TLS(傳輸層安全)產(chǎn)生了。
TLS是SSL的進(jìn)一步演化。它從SSL 3.0 中借鑒了很多理念,并且對(duì)其進(jìn)行了改進(jìn)。TLS支持更強(qiáng)大的加密算法和協(xié)議,并且已成為現(xiàn)代互聯(lián)網(wǎng)中最常用的安全協(xié)議之一。目前最新的TLS版本是TLS1.3,被認(rèn)為是目前最安全的協(xié)議。TLS保護(hù)數(shù)據(jù)的方式與SSL類似:使用公鑰和私鑰建立安全連接,以保證數(shù)據(jù)在傳輸時(shí)不被竊取或篡改。
盡管兩者十分相似,SSL和TLS還是有些許區(qū)別。TLS涵蓋了SSL的所有功能,并添加了更多改進(jìn)。TLS包括更強(qiáng)的密碼學(xué)、更嚴(yán)格的身份驗(yàn)證和更好的適應(yīng)性。TLS比SSL更安全,因此大多數(shù)行業(yè)標(biāo)準(zhǔn)和政府機(jī)構(gòu)在數(shù)據(jù)傳輸時(shí)都會(huì)優(yōu)先采用TLS協(xié)議。
另外一點(diǎn)區(qū)別是它們所使用的端口號(hào)不同。SSL協(xié)議默認(rèn)使用443端口,而TLS協(xié)議則使用更加通用的端口號(hào)。
總的來說,SSL和TLS都是非常重要的安全協(xié)議,為網(wǎng)絡(luò)安全提供了越來越強(qiáng)大的支持。但由于SSL存在許多漏洞和缺陷,TLS已被廣泛接受并得到廣泛使用。